@charset "utf-8";
/* CSS Document */

#map1 {
	margin: 20px auto 10px;
	width: 90%;
	position: relative;
	border-bottom: 1px solid #668e39;
}
.titel {
	color: #000000;
	list-style: disc url(../button_icon/bulletsitemap1.gif);
	font-size: 1em;
	letter-spacing: 0.1em;
	padding: 0px;
	text-decoration: none;
}
.sitelfv {
	color: #000000;
	padding: 0px 0px 0px 20px;
	list-style: disc url(../button_icon/pfeilsitemap.gif);
	font-size: 0.8em;
	letter-spacing: 0.1em;
}
#map2 {
	margin: 10px 0px 20px;
	float: left;
	width: 45%;
	padding-left: 10px;
	border-right: 1px solid #668e39;
}
.ebeneint {
	font-size: 0.8em;
	color: #000000;
	text-decoration: none;
	background: url(../button_icon/linkint.gif) no-repeat left;
	padding-left: 16px;
}
.ebeneext {
	font-size: 0.8em;
	background-image: url(../button_icon/linkex.gif);
	background-position: right;
	background-repeat: no-repeat;
	text-decoration: none;
	color: #000000;
	padding-right: 16px;
}
.ebene3 {
	text-decoration: none;
	padding-left: 16px;
	color: #666666;
	background: url(../button_icon/dokusitemap.gif) no-repeat left;
}
.ebene2 {
	color: #000000;
	text-decoration: none;
	background: url(../button_icon/dotupdown.gif) no-repeat left;
	padding-left: 16px;
}
.ebene1 {
	padding-left: 16px;
	color: #000000;
	text-decoration: none;
	background: url(../button_icon/bulletsitemap.gif) no-repeat left;
}
#map2 ul {
	list-style-type: none;
}
#map2 li li li {
}
#map2 li {
	font-size: 1em;
	padding: 0.25em 0em;
}
#map2 li li {
	list-style: none;
}
#map2 ul ul {
	margin-top: 0.2em;
}
#map2 h1 {
	font-size: 1.2em;
	font-weight: bold;
	color: #668e39;
	letter-spacing: 0.1em;
	padding: 0px 0px 10px 20px;
}
#map2 h2 {
	font-size: 110%;
	padding-left: 10px;
}
#map3 {
	margin: 10px auto 20px 20px;
	float: left;
	width: 45%;
}
#map3 ul ul {
	margin-top: 0.2em;
}
#map3 li li {
	list-style: url(../lfv/verband/none) none;
}
#map3 li {
	font-size: 1.0em;
	padding: 0.25em 0em;
}
#map3 ul {
	list-style: url(../lfv/verband/none) none;
}
#map3 h2 {
	font-size: 110%;
	padding-left: 10px;
}
#map3 h1 {
	font-size: 1.2em;
	font-weight: bold;
	color: #668e39;
	letter-spacing: 0.1em;
	padding: 0px 0px 5px 20px;
}

